Transaction 296fb18d254ca39da85913b83e4ec72499997e2ec13d9e7d2d21adef06404ac0
1 Input
1 Output
-
296fb18d254ca39da85913b83e4ec72499997e2ec13d9e7d2d21adef06404ac0:0
- value
- 110513314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cd3b4ed57ba8ba0a8ac3e088316904ca9585394 OP_EQUAL
- address
- 3BcSWuPY6gmCP31s2f7Nt2WDZYyafSgzgK